Transaction f376def21c60d8007dd32cf46f21c88ccfb83d26e58db1d3d45e8cff02ad970a

1 Input
2 Outputs
  • f376def21c60d8007dd32cf46f21c88ccfb83d26e58db1d3d45e8cff02ad970a:0
  • value  986877
    address  18v42VaFWX5mbUo5DSZBSJdB2TCSB9Q3bo
  • f376def21c60d8007dd32cf46f21c88ccfb83d26e58db1d3d45e8cff02ad970a:1
  • value  79582924
    address  3Dn1NBsiuDmXoS6apf533moKfgi3hatbUL